## Move to Annual Billing (Managers Only)

Torfell Software is shifting standard contracts from monthly to annual billing starting next fiscal year. Rationale: reduced churn, better cash predictability, lower invoicing overhead. Priya's team has drafted migration terms; existing customers get a transition discount. Rollout details are in the linked plan. Before your first leadership sync, note the following:

management briefing: The western region missed its Zorix quota by 40.6 percent last quarter. Queniusix Freight plans to lower the Wenok list price by 59.5 percent in November. The pricing group signed off on a budget of $306.2 million for Project Belath. The renewal with Novaelek Systems closes at $136.4 million a year, 47.3 percent below the last contract.

Subject: Support outsourcing — where we landed

Team, quick update for sales leads before the exec call. We're moving ahead with shifting tier-1 customer support to Arbor Desk's facility in Lunmouth. Tier-2 stays in-house. Expect a six-week transition with some rough edges on response times — please set customer expectations accordingly and flag escalations to Priya's group. Savings are bigger than modeled, honestly. Why we're doing this now is covered in the note below.

board note of fawep-yageg: Ralaelax Group is in early talks to buy Oliirix Freight for about $34.0 million. The Ulawyn launch date is December 11, and nothing goes to the press before then.

## Authentication

Plugins that publish into the Fanwick notification fan-out must authenticate before the backpressure controller will accept batches. Unauthenticated writes are rejected immediately rather than queued, which protects downstream consumers during surges. Register your plugin in the Fanwick console, then configure your client with the internal dispatch key provided below.

app token of fahof-kafop = vxb23-O1yX2SV4uBDhwkFI5N05TVR

## SQL Linting at Quellhaven

All SQL files under `warehouse/` are checked by our linter before merge. Please keep keywords uppercase, use explicit JOIN conditions, and avoid SELECT * outside of scratch queries. The linter config lives in `lint/sqlrules.toml`; change it only via a reviewed pull request, since downstream teams at Quellhaven depend on consistent formatting for diff tooling. Lint runs are executed in the sealed CI runner, and each passing run is stamped with our release signing key, shown below for verification.

release key, taduf-yajef: bky13_uGiieNoy5KKUY